The Barbaresco of Ca' Viola, signed Matthias, represents an elegant expression of the terroir of the Langhe, the beating heart of Piedmont. Produced exclusively with Nebbiolo grapes, this wine embodies the refinement of one of Italy’s most noble denominations. The aging, which takes place in selected wooden barrels, gives the Barbaresco structure and complexity, without ever overpowering its delicate aromaticity. On the nose, it opens with intense scents of withered rose, cherry, and sweet spices, while on the palate it reveals itself to be harmonious and persistent, with smooth tannins and a fresh note that invites another sip. Its depth makes it ideal to accompany red meat dishes, braised meats, and aged cheeses, enhancing Piedmontese gastronomic tradition with its timeless class. Winery history
Ca' Viola was established from the winemaking activity of Giuseppe Caviola. The estate took its first steps in the early 1990s, beginning with leased vineyards in Montelupo Albese and its first artisanal vinifications. Over time the business has developed wines of Dolcetto, Barbera and Nebbiolo; the production site and hospitality activities are concentrated in Dogliani.
Production philosophy
Strong focus on terroir and quality: production focused on expressing local grapes through minimally invasive vinification, research that blends tradition and innovation, and oenological consultancy to deepen the understanding of wine in its various aspects.
Terroir and vineyards
The estate works vineyards in the Langhe, with principal plots in Montelupo, in Novello and in Bossolasco. The vines are tended on steep slopes and at elevations that contribute structure and longevity to the wines.
